Book Review – Magnificat
ByI had never heard of the “magazine” Magnificat before joining the reviewer program at The Catholic Company. So, it was one of the first books I chose to review.
Magnificat is a small book that consists of morning and evening prayers for each day of the month, as well as the daily Mass. These prayers and readings are taken from the Liturgy of the Hours…so it’s actually an aid in praying daily and staying connected to the Church at the same time. It’s a beautiful little book, adorned with religious art on the cover.
